"No-man´s land (3.14 etc) is a meditation on the concept of "the death of the author", on the act of framing, the act of killing (a father, for example) and the endless expansion of language in the pursuit of merit. Two characters establish a dialog; "Bedman" from the videogame "Guilty Gear" and Little Nemo, the protagonist of Winsor McCay´s famous comic book. Other references to dream worlds lurk in the background as well.. If this land belongs to Nobody, who and what is this "nobody"?
